As a senior ground investigation engineer, you will be an integrated member of our UK-wide Site Evaluation and Restoration team, leading from site our large-scale ground investigation projects. Working as part of our Ground Investigation Contracting capability you will support clients across all sectors but with a focus on infrastructure such as rail, energy, highways and waterways by conducting a variety of different tasks including ground investigation management, supervision, programme management and commercial management support to the project manager. A high proportion of the work will be spent on client sites, leading site investigations, implementing and maintaining safe and efficient working practices.
We are looking for an established ground investigation practitioner from a contracting background, who is looking for their next step in their career. As a part of our ground investigation capability, you will have the opportunity to work on a wide range of projects and sectors.
